The Festival of Bad Ad Hoc Hypotheses (BAH!) is a celebration of well-argued and thoroughly researched but completely incorrect scientific theory, Fri., Oct. 28, 8PM at the Castro Theater, San Francisco. Six brave speakers will present their bad theories in front of a live audience and judges with real science credentials, to determine who takes home the coveted sculpture of Darwin shrugging skeptically. Keynote speaker is Nerdist Science Editor Kyle Hill with judges Mary Roach, author of New York Times bestsellers such as STIFF: The Curious Lives of Human Cadavers; and 2015 BAHFest West Champion Louis Evans.
